Sale of Council building makes way for ambulance station


MidCoast Council
The sale of a former MidCoast Council administration building to the State Government has provided a location for Forster’s first ambulance station.
The site at 16 Breese Parade, Forster will enable NSW Ambulance paramedics to better meet the current and future demand for medical care in Forster and surrounds.
“We are thrilled about the positive community benefit that will be realised as a result of this sale,” MidCoast Council Mayor David West said.
The sale was made possible by the centralisation of Council’s administration functions into a single site in Taree earlier this year, Mayor West explained.
